A new model test in high energy physics in frequentist and bayesian statistical formalisms

  • 1. State Research Center of the Russian Federation - Institute for High Energy Physics, National Research Center 'Kurchatov Institute', Protvino (Russian Federation)

Description

The problem of a new physical model test using observed experimental data is a typical one for modern experiments in high energy physics (HEP). A solution of the problem may be provided with two alternative statistical formalisms, namely frequentist and Bayesian, which are widely spread in contemporary HEP searches. A characteristic experimental situation is modeled from general considerations, and both the approaches are utilized in order to test a new model. The results are juxtaposed, which demonstrates their consistency in this work. An effect of a systematic uncertainty treatment in the statistical analysis is also considered.
